NFC Tag MIFARE Ultralight C is a cost effective solution using the open 3DES cryptographic standard for chip authentication and data access. The widely adopted 3DES standard enables easy integration into existing infrastructures and the integrated authentication command set provides an effective cloning protection that helps to prevent counterfeit of tags.
